The Lan River ran through the Great Han Dynasty like a long sleeping dragon, dividing the country into two parts.

On the river’s surface, which was more than a few thousand meters in breadth, rapids and eddies were frequently seen and ferocious waves splashed at its banks.

When Yang Kai’s group of five arrived at the Lan River, they gazed across it for a moment in admiration.

“We’re almost there, after crossing the Lan River and passing through Feng Province, we’ll reach the Central Capital!” Tu Feng seemed to fear that Yang Kai, who had been away from home for several years, wouldn’t remember such landmarks, “How about we let the Cloud Treading Colts take a rest, they’ve been running for almost three days straight now.”

“En.” Yang Kai nodded lightly.

“Little Lord, you rest while I go find a boat to cross the river!” Tu Feng grinned while releasing his Divine Sense and a moment later turned towards a certain direction and flew off.

This group all had cultivations above the True Element Boundary, so even though the Lan River was a few thousand meters wide, it wouldn’t be an issue for them to fly over it.

But although they could fly, the Cloud Treading Colts obviously couldn’t, so it was still necessary to find a boat that could ferry these Monster Beasts across the river.

A short time later, a modest sized boat sailed up the river towards Yang Kai and his group with Tu Feng standing at its bow, waving towards them.

Seeing this, Tang Yu Xian grinned and led her and Tu Feng’s Cloud Treading Colts forward, “Let’s go.”

Four people and five Monster Beasts walked up to the shore and were trying to board the boat when the boatman frowned slightly and said to Tu Feng, “Great warrior, why didn’t you tell this old man that you also had five horses?”

Luo Xiao Man couldn’t help laughing when she heard this.

The Cloud Treading Colt really did look similar to an ordinary horse, but even though the two appeared similar, they were very different. Only an ordinary person wouldn’t notice the difference, naturally there was nothing wrong with this though.

Qiu Yi Meng and Tang Yu Xian also giggled softly.

Tu Feng quickly replied, “So what if we have horses? Is there a problem?”

“No no,” The boatman, who appeared to be an old man in his fifties, quickly shook his head, “It’s just that if you want to take these horses across the river, you’ll need to pay extra.”

Tu Feng suddenly rolled his eyes, “Fine fine, we’ll pay.”

Hearing these words, the boatman suddenly looked happy, “If Milord says so, then there’s no problem, everyone come up.”

Yang Kai’s group all shook their heads lightly, each of their statuses was quite profound and all of them were powerful cultivators in their own right, so even though the boat was a little cramped, they were obviously disinclined to argue with this ordinary old man who used this ferry to maintain a meager life.
